Why Do Teeth Become Sensitive After Whitening?
Whitening procedures gently open pores in your tooth enamel to remove stains, which temporarily exposes nerve endings. The good news is this sensitivity usually resolves quickly, and there are ways to prevent it entirely.
Effective Tips to Avoid Whitening Sensitivity:
1. Use Sensitivity Toothpaste
Switch to a toothpaste designed for sensitive teeth before, during, and after whitening. We recommend Sensodyne Whitening, which:
Provides gentle whitening effects.
Reduces nerve sensitivity with ingredients like potassium nitrate.
Strengthens tooth enamel to help protect against future discomfort.
2. Avoid Abrasive DIY Methods
While whitening strips and professional in-office whitening at Clinton Dental Group are safe, avoid abrasive DIY solutions such as:
Baking soda
Whitening powders
Charcoal products
These products remove the outermost enamel layer of your teeth. Initially, they may seem effective, but prolonged use leads to enamel erosion, increased sensitivity, and long-term tooth damage.

4. Limit Acidic Foods and Drinks Post-Whitening
Reduce intake of acidic substances (coffee, citrus juices, soda) for at least 48 hours after whitening to reduce sensitivity risk.
5. Keep Your Teeth Hydrated
Drink plenty of water post-whitening to maintain a healthy oral environment, reducing sensitivity and protecting enamel.
